# Flaglight Rollouts — Approvals

Quick version for on-call: any rollout touching more than 5% of traffic needs an approval in Flaglight before the ramp continues. Kill switches don't need approval — just flip them and note it in the incident channel. Scheduled ramps pause automatically if error budget burns hot. If you're stuck at 2 a.m. with a pending approval, there's one person authorized to override, and that's the approver below.

account owner for tagep-bafof: Norael Gilax Juleth

**Runbook: Pellgrave query planner regression**

Reviewers: before approving any change touching the Pellgrave planner's join-ordering heuristics, run the regression harness against the frozen workload set and compare plan shapes, not just latency. A plan flip with equal latency still counts as a regression for audit purposes. Document any intentional plan changes in the review notes, and attach the harness output. To tie your review to the exact planner build under test, record the token that appears below.

trace token, bagag-kawep: htk6_d2d45a

Subject: Survey kit crate going out

Hi dispatch,

The crate with the Ridgemoor survey instruments is packed and sitting by bay two — levels, tripods, the lot. It needs to reach the Calder Flats site office before noon tomorrow, and the gear is fragile, so flag it for careful loading. Here's the hand-over instruction for the courier:

drop instructions, yagug-badug: the jorix casok courier leaves the eliath ledger at gate 3779 under passcode 753269